Job Description

1. Surveying & Data Collection:

  • Conduct topographical, boundary, and route surveys using total station, GPS, auto level, and drone (if applicable).
  • Establish and maintain control points, benchmarks, and reference points along the project corridor.
  • Collect and record data for road alignment, profile, cross-sections, drainage structures, and other features.

2. Construction Support:

  • Set out alignments, centerlines, and levels for earthworks, pavement layers, culverts, bridges, and other structures.
  • Verify and check contractor’s work against approved drawings and survey data.
  • Ensure proper transfer of levels and coordinates from design to site.

3. Data Management & Reporting:

  • Process survey data using software such as AutoCAD, Civil 3D, or other GIS tools.
  • Prepare survey reports, field books, and as-built drawings.
  • Maintain records of all survey data and ensure proper backup.

4. Coordination & Compliance:

  • Coordinate with design, construction, and quality teams to ensure alignment with project requirements.
  • Adhere to MoRTH/IRC specifications and project-specific standards.
  • Ensure compliance with safety procedures during survey operations.

5. Quality Assurance:

  • Check calibration of survey instruments regularly.
  • Verify subcontractor survey results for accuracy.
